How to Apply for Medicaid in Tennessee: Your Step-by-Step Guide

Applying for Medicaid in Tennessee can provide essential health coverage for eligible residents, including low-income adults, children, pregnant people, and seniors. This guide walks through the steps, requirements, and options available through the state program.

Medicaid in Tennessee is known as TennCare, and the application process can be completed online, by mail, or in person depending on your circumstances. The following sections outline key pathways and what to expect at each stage.

Citizenship and Residency

Applicants must be U.S. citizens or qualified non-citizens and provide proof of identity and Tennessee residency. Documentation such as a birth certificate, driver’s license, and current address is typically required.

Document Checklist and Verification

Submitting accurate and complete documentation helps avoid delays. Prepare records that verify income, identity, residency, and household composition.

  • Recent pay stubs, tax returns, or benefit letters
  • Birth certificate or valid photo ID
  • Proof of Tennessee residency
  • Social Security numbers for household members
  • Immigration documents if applicable

How do I apply for Medicaid in Tennessee if I don’t have internet access?

You can apply by phone or visit a local DHS office for in-person assistance. Paper applications are also available upon request for eligible applicants.
